One more “side-bar” before we return to David.

The Word tells us…

Mat 21:16
and said to Him, “Do You hear what these children are saying?”
And Jesus said to them, “Yes; have you never read, ‘OUT OF THE MOUTH OF INFANTS AND NURSING BABIES YOU HAVE PREPARED PRAISE FOR YOURSELF'?”

Jesus is quoting the first part of Psalm 8…

Psa 8:1-2
For the choir director; on the Gittith. A Psalm of David.

O LORD, our Lord,
How majestic is Your name in all the earth,
Who have displayed Your splendor above the heavens!

From the mouth of infants and nursing babes You have established strength
Because of Your adversaries,
To make the enemy and the revengeful cease.

Jesus is telling us to give heed to what comes out of the mouth of the young.
They hear things…
They know things…
They do things…
…that we have long ago quenched.

As mentioned yesterday, consider Max.

This past Sunday as we gathered for corporate worship, the band was playing music just prior to the “starting time” (should we really “start/stop” worship?).

We were not playing any particular song, just playing.
Just improvising.
Just flowing.
Just worshipping.

I began to sing a couple of phrases.
Just vocal petitions to the Most High to “come”.
Yes, He is there already.
Yes, He never leaves us.

I was simply asking that He would be present in might and power.
I was simply stating that we were ready to receive, etc.

So, from time to time over a 3-4 minute period I would sing “Come, Lord”.

Suddenly I heard laughter.
Loud laughter from the gathering.
Loud, sustained, “sorta-inappropriate-for-the-moment” laughter.
I turned my head to see what was occurring.
At that moment I saw Max.
A two-year old boy with Downs Syndrome.
A little bundle of energy and joy.
His mom was scooping him up.

He was “rushing the stage” where we were playing/singing/worshipping.

Everyone laughed.
I chuckled at what the Lord was doing.

Max heard.
Max responded.
He heard “come”.
He did.

Oh that we would respond with joyful abandon when the Lord says “Come”.
Oh that we would respond as Max, completely uninhibited when the Lord says “Go”.

The Lord is speaking through the children.
The Lord is speaking through His Word.
The Lord is speaking through the Spirit.
The Lord is speaking through His Body.
The Lord is speaking through creation.

Are we listening?
